General Motors Corp. v. Urban Gorilla, LLC - Trade Dress Infringement
The Tenth Circuit Court of Appeals affirmed the district court's denial of a preliminary injunction sought by General Motors against Urban Gorilla, LLC. GM alleged that Urban Gorilla's body kits infringed on GM's trade dress rights for its Hummer vehicles. The court found GM failed to show a strong likelihood of success on the merits.
US v. Kelly - Sentencing Appeal
The Tenth Circuit Court of Appeals affirmed the resentencing of Ronald Daniel Kelly for possession of pseudoephedrine with intent to manufacture methamphetamine. The court found no error in the district court's determination of the drug quantity and the resulting sentence.
Vigil v. South Valley Academy - Court Order on Briefs
The Tenth Circuit Court of Appeals affirmed a lower court's decision in Vigil v. South Valley Academy, granting the parties' request for a decision on briefs without oral argument. The court found no error in the district court's grant of summary judgment and qualified immunity to the defendants.
Kanelakos v. Astrue - Social Security Disability Appeal
The Tenth Circuit Court of Appeals substituted Michael J. Astrue for Jo Anne B. Barnhart as appellee in the case of James L. Kanelakos v. Michael J. Astrue. The court granted the parties' request for a decision on the briefs without oral argument, reversing and remanding the case with instructions to the Commissioner of the Social Security Administration.
Hinkley v. Roadway Express, Inc - Labor Dispute
The Tenth Circuit Court of Appeals affirmed a district court's summary judgment in favor of Roadway Express, Inc. and Teamsters Local Union #41 in a labor dispute filed by Randal Hinkley. The court found no evidence that the union breached its duty of fair representation in handling the grievance regarding Hinkley's termination.
